What is BP Headache?
BP headache is a type of headache that is caused by changes in blood pressure. When the blood pressure is high or low, it can cause pressure changes in the head, which can lead to headache. BP headache is not a specific type of headache, but rather a term used to describe any headache that is caused by changes in blood pressure.
Causes of BP Headache
There are several causes of BP headache, including:
- High blood pressure
- Low blood pressure
- Changes in blood pressure due to medication
- Changes in blood pressure due to dehydration
- Changes in blood pressure due to stress

Symptoms of BP Headache
The symptoms of BP headache can vary depending on the underlying cause. Some common symptoms include:
- A dull ache in the head
- A feeling of pressure in the head
- Pain that is throbbing or pulsating
- Pain that is worse on one side of the head
- Pain that is accompanied by nausea or vomiting
- Pain that is worsened by physical activity

Treatment for BP Headache
The treatment for BP headache will depend on the underlying cause. If your headache is caused by high blood pressure, your doctor may recommend medication to lower your blood pressure. If your headache is caused by low blood pressure, your doctor may recommend medication to raise your blood pressure.
In addition to medication, there are several lifestyle changes that can help manage BP headache. These include:
- Drinking plenty of water to stay hydrated
- Eating a healthy diet that is low in sodium
- Getting regular exercise
- Reducing stress through relaxation techniques such as yoga or meditation
- Avoiding triggers such as caffeine, alcohol, and certain foods
